быстрая перекодировка строки по таблице

Funbit

Новичок
Автор оригинала: Alexandre я бы потратил время и написал модуль
возможность есть всегда, нужно только правильно раставить приоритеты
Дело не во времени, а в том, что кроме PHP4 на сервере ничего нет и добавлять что-то своё нельзя.
И потом, топик то о другом, он именно о наилучшей реализации данной задачи средствами чистого PHP.
 

Alexandre

PHPПенсионер
топик то о другом, он именно о наилучшей реализации данной задачи средствами чистого PHP
к гадалке не ходи:

как-то Фанат ссылу давал на статью, в которой говорится про байты... полезная статейка. Надо помнить, что комп работает с байтами, и чем на более низком уровне он с ними работает, тем соответственно быстрее будет обработка.

Соответственно - реги (более высокий уровень обработки) отпадают сразу

остается найти такую php-функцию, которая взяла бы на себя большую часть обработки.

если делать обработку в цикле, то не стоит забывать, что пхп интерпретатор, а он работает значительно медленне чем встроенные средства.
-~{}~ 12.01.06 18:31:

а в том, что кроме PHP4 на сервере ничего нет и добавлять что-то своё нельзя
1) С++ есть всегда

2) все зависит от задачи, каждую задачу надо выполнять теми средствами, для которого они расчитаны.

3) если нужно шифровать, то почему для этого не использовать стандартные алгоритмы?
 

Funbit

Новичок
Надо помнить, что комп работает с байтами, и чем на более низком уровне он с ними работает, тем соответственно быстрее будет обработка.
То, что скорость обработки будет быстрее, когда проход по массиву будет внутри тела этой php функции, а не в php скрипте - само собой разумеющееся. Просто я не нашел такой функции (да, искал плохо, не долго, минут десять). Также, я был уверен, что именно на этот форуме мне подскажут наилучшее решение. Так оно и вышло, и за это всем большое спасибо.

С++ есть всегда
Не спорю, С++ был, есть, и будет, другое дело, что иногда его преимущества недоступны. У меня как раз такой случай.

3) если нужно шифровать, то почему для этого не использовать стандартные алгоритмы?
Здесь не шифрование, здесь спец. кодировка. PHP в моем случае лишь одна из частей системы, и только она подлежит изменению. Вторая часть жестко задана.
 
Сверху